How much does it cost to rent a home in Stewart?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stewart 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,208 | $950 | $1,390 |
| Stewart 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,683 | $1,195 | $2,300 |
| Stewart 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,006 | $1,600 | $2,295 |
| Stewart 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,995 | $2,995 | $2,995 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Stewart
What type of rentals are currently available in Stewart?
There are currently 59 Apartments for Rent in Stewart, TN with pricing that ranges from $735 to $1,898. There are also 42 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Stewart ranging from $725 to $2,995.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Stewart?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Stewart ranges from $725 to $2,995 with an average monthly rent of $1,723.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Stewart?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Stewart range from $735 to $1,850,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,195 to $2,300.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,600 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,195.
